2 Overview

A 2G network must be compatible with a 3G network to support roaming and handovers between GSM and UMTS. Operators need to provide continuous and high-quality services in the boundary of different systems to avoid call drops by moving MSs.

Traditionally, inter-RAT neighboring cells are configured based on drive tests and analysis. This process is time consuming, labor intensive, and the test results are incomprehensive due to the limitations of drive tests. To improve efficiency and accuracy, a tool is required to automatically check the inter-RAT neighboring cell configuration based on data analysis.

Together with the Nastar network optimization tool, Huawei GSM BSS can analyze the 2G/3G neighboring cell configuration based on numerous measurement reports (MRs) from MSs, show the analysis results on a map, and find missing or redundant 3G neighboring cells for a GSM serving cell.

Configuring appropriate 3G neighboring cells based on the Nastar analysis results helps to improve the inter-RAT handover success rate and reduce the call drop rate, improving GSM network quality and user experience.

3 Technical Description

3.1 Network Topology

This feature requires support from the BSC, M2000, Nastar, and MSs. To implement this feature, create a 2G/3G neighboring cell automatic optimization task on the Nastar. Figure 3-1 shows the network topology for this feature.

3.2 Task Creation

The procedure for creating a 2G/3G neighboring cell automatic optimization task is as follows:

1. Create an end-to-end task on the Nastar and set the following basic information: task name, OSS name, NE name, NE type, measurement start time, measurement end time, measurement peirod, and scrambling code for the 3G neighboring cell to be measured.

When creating a neighboring 2G cell automatic measurement task, if a user does not specify a measurement step, the BSC automatically calculates the measurement step for a cell based on the length of the BA2 list configured for the cell. The user can run the BSC6900 MML command DSP NCS to query the measurement step calculated by the BSC.

2. The Nastar sends the task information to the M2000. The M2000 then sends the task information to the BSC through an MML command. After receiving this command, the BSC performs the measurement and generates results.

3. The BSC updates the BA2 once in each measurement period. The BSC adds UMTS cells (frequency and scrambling code) into the BA2 (the number of newly-added cells is the same as the measurement step), and then sends the updated BA2 to MSs through system information (SI). Then, MSs report the level of 3G neighboring cells through MRs.

4. The BSC collects MRs from MSs, and sends the data to the M2000.

5. The Nastar obtains the measurement files, configuration data, and counter values from the M2000, and then provides the optimization suggestions after analysis.

6. The 2G/3G neighboring cell analysis results are displayed in a map. Together with engineering parameters, the analysis results help network optimization engineers identify missing and redundant 2G/3G neighboring cells.

3.3 Neighboring Cell Analysis Algorithm

Neighboring cell analysis algorithms are used for determining missing or redundant cells.

In the algorithms, 3G neighboring cells are graded and sorted based on the absolute level, relative level, and number of MRs of the 2G serving cell and 3G neighboring cells. A greater score indicates a higher priority.

The algorithms for determining missing or redundant cells based on the priority are as follows:

Algorithm for determining a missing cell: If a cell is not configured as a neighboring cell but the priority of the cell is greater than the advised number of neighboring cells, the cell is considered a missing neighboring cell.

Algorithm for determining a redundant cell: If a cell is configured as a neighboring cell but the priority of the cell is smaller than the advised number of neighboring cells, the cell is considered a redundant neighboring cell.
